com.marklogic.client.FailedRequestException: Local message: transaction rollback failed: Bad Request. Server Message: XDMP-NOTXN: xdmp:xa-complete1(xs:unsignedLong("16485443894496730293"), xs:unsignedLong("591010866374244861"), fn:false()) -- No transaction with identifier 591010866374244861

GitHub | georgeajit | 8 months ago
tip
Click on the to mark the solution that helps you, Samebug will learn from it.
As a community member, you’ll be rewarded for you help.
  1. 0

    GitHub comment 316#242567310

    GitHub | 8 months ago | georgeajit
    com.marklogic.client.FailedRequestException: Local message: transaction rollback failed: Bad Request. Server Message: XDMP-NOTXN: xdmp:xa-complete1(xs:unsignedLong("16485443894496730293"), xs:unsignedLong("591010866374244861"), fn:false()) -- No transaction with identifier 591010866374244861
  2. 0

    Stress Test Exception - Transaction commit / rollback failed at times when D Node goes down

    GitHub | 2 years ago | georgeajit
    com.marklogic.client.FailedRequestException: Local message: transaction rollback failed: Bad Request. Server Message: XDMP-NOTXN: xdmp:xa-complete1(xs:unsignedLong("17363436230307622588"), xs:unsignedLong("1834030360301969335"), fn:false()) -- No transaction with identifier 1834030360301969335

    Root Cause Analysis

    1. com.marklogic.client.FailedRequestException

      Local message: transaction rollback failed: Bad Request. Server Message: XDMP-NOTXN: xdmp:xa-complete1(xs:unsignedLong("16485443894496730293"), xs:unsignedLong("591010866374244861"), fn:false()) -- No transaction with identifier 591010866374244861

      at com.marklogic.client.impl.JerseyServices.completeTransaction()
    2. com.marklogic.client
      TransactionImpl.rollback
      1. com.marklogic.client.impl.JerseyServices.completeTransaction(JerseyServices.java:1618)
      2. com.marklogic.client.impl.JerseyServices.rollbackTransaction(JerseyServices.java:1581)
      3. com.marklogic.client.impl.TransactionImpl.rollback(TransactionImpl.java:105)
      3 frames
    3. test.stress
      StressTest.run
      1. test.stress.JavaAPISession.rollbackTransaction(JavaAPISession.java:152)
      2. test.stress.RestLoadTester.rollbackRestTransaction(RestLoadTester.java:83)
      3. test.stress.RestLoadTester.loadContentFromDir(RestLoadTester.java:237)
      4. test.stress.RestLoadTester.runTest(RestLoadTester.java:278)
      5. test.stress.StressTest.run(StressTest.java:138)
      5 frames